Manager of Community Partnerships and Director of Settlement Music Online

Elisabeth Oosthuizen (BMus, Voice, Temple University) has taught voice lessons for ten years around the Phialdelphia region. Her teaching technique relies just as heavily on her own experience performing in musical theatre, opera, and in a chorale setting as it does the Bel Canto technique. She sets goals that are reachable for her students but makes sure to keep them challenged and growing as performers, vocalists, and individuals. She believes that an excellent sound can only come from an excellent foundation, and from maintaining excellent vocal health. This, along with a knack for quick diagnosis of vocal issues and simple explanations on how to fix them makes her a strong teacher for both beginners and advanced students, and everyone in between.

Elisabeth’s most recent performance was with the Spotliters Performance Group, starring as Caitlin O’Hare in their production of “Over the River and Through the Woods.” She has had numerous performance opportunities in both the classical and musical theatre worlds, has been featured as a performer in local telethons, and has appeared in choral performances all over Philadelphia. Elisabeth was also the head of the voice department of the Cherry Hill, NJ location of the New Jersey School of Music, and taught at both locations of the Cunningham Music School (which she also worked at as the Founder and Director).
